Yes, flies do dislike lemons. The acidic nature and strong, pungent smell of lemons are effective at repelling flies. Creating a DIY lemon-based spray or placing lemon slices around the area can help keep flies away. Simply mix lemon juice with water and spray it in areas where flies are a nuisance, or keep lemon halves in bowls around your home.

- What other natural ingredients repel flies? Besides lemons, ingredients like vinegar, essential oils, and mint can effectively repel flies.
- How can I effectively use lemon to keep flies away? You can create a lemon spray by mixing lemon juice with water or place lemon halves in bowls around your home.
- Are there any other household items that can deter flies? Yes, items like vinegar, basil, and cloves are known to be effective in repelling flies.
- Do flies dislike other citrus fruits? Yes, most flies find the scent of citrus fruits like oranges and limes unappealing as well.
